Cercidiphyllum japoncium 'Herronswood Globe'
 Japanese Katsura Tree

Zones 4-8!

The Cercidiphyllum japonicum ‘Heronswood Globe’, or globe Japanese Katsura tree, is a slow-growing, deciduous tree with a naturally compact, globe-shaped habit, typically reaching 6–10 ft tall and wide in 10 years. It features heart-shaped leaves that emerge reddish-purple in spring, turn green in summer, and display brilliant yellow to orange fall color with a sweet, cotton-candy fragrance. This tree prefers full sun to partial shade, and grows best in moist, well-drained soil. Its tidy growth habit makes it ideal as a specimen tree or for small gardens and patios, requiring minimal pruning once established.
